Primary Responsibilities

    Electrical Design

    • Design electrical systems for bridge cranes, gantry cranes, monorails, workstation cranes, and other material handling equipment.
    • Develop electrical schematics, wiring diagrams, and control panel layouts using CAD software.
    • Select and integrate electrical components, including Variable Frequency Drives (VFDs), conductor bars, festoon systems, relays, limit switches, and safety devices.
    • Perform electrical load calculations, develop control logic, and support power distribution for hoist, trolley, bridge, and below-the-hook equipment.
    • Ensure designs comply with CMAA 70, CMAA 74, NFPA 70 (NEC), and ASME B30 standards.
